Transaction 28986f0107c09fd326abb8869fba9237014695caab3976af86eaa21aadbb9cc5
1 Input
1 Output
-
28986f0107c09fd326abb8869fba9237014695caab3976af86eaa21aadbb9cc5:0
- value
- 16597998
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d81917df6b5bc79edb67ba616f1420a82fd8d322 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Lhd1wpU9MsCLUrUFQTrq6Zug7yeYhAzkN